The bronzing powders that last (and last)

Guerlain's Terracotta powders are the first bronzing powders on the market. They were born in the 80s with the vocation of imitating the reflection of the sun on the skin and since its launch they have not stopped amassing followers with a very high level of fidelity. If your mom used them, chances are she won't change them (as much as there are new releases every spring). Also, they can last for years. Ask Gigi Hadid, who told us in her Beauty Secrets that she has been using the same ones since she was in high school. What's more, they were his mother's and they still last.

The hairspray that removes the fear of hairspray

Few beauty products are more associated with our mothers' imagination than hairspray. Some women are terribly afraid of it and answer with a resounding and terrifying 'no' every time they are asked if they want hairspray to set their hairstyle. But the reality is that our mothers and grandmothers were not wrong when they used the mythical Elnett lacquer. This 1950s classic is one of the lightest lacquers around. That is why it is one of the favorites of stylists who use it, not only to fix the hairstyle, but also to eliminate frizz, give hair shine, eliminate static electricity... It is not surprising that, in addition to our mothers, in their entourage of followers are also Kate Middleton and Blake Lively.

The best cream in the world

Our mothers are experts in combining traditional (and very affordable) creams with premium treatments to which they show absolute fidelity. That's why many have been using the same moisturizer for years: Re-Nutriv by Estée Lauder. Estée herself created it in 1956 and managed to turn it into a myth almost from the first moment of its birth. And it is that at a time when facial care creams cost about 10 dollars, this one cost 115 and, even so, it sold out in a few hours. Those who questioned its high price found an enlightening answer. "Why do people spend so much on a Picasso? The fabric under his paint is $2.75, each bottle of paint he used would cost like $1.75... You're paying for creativity. This is the best cream in the world." After all, of its 26 ingredients, 20 had never been used in cosmetics, and its results were not like those of other creams either.
